Solve the inequality (x^2 - 4x - 5) / (x - 3) > 0. Which of the following is the solution set?

  1. (-1, 3) ∪ (5, ∞)
  2. (-∞, -1) ∪ (3, 5)
  3. (-1, 5)
  4. (-∞, -1) ∪ (5, ∞)
Show the answer and explanation

Correct answer

A. (-1, 3) ∪ (5, ∞)

Principle or equation

For a rational inequality, find critical points where numerator or denominator is zero, then test intervals on the number line.

Why this answer is correct

Factor numerator: (x-5)(x+1). Critical points: x = -1, 3, 5. Test intervals: (-∞,-1): choose -2, (-)(-)/(-) = -; (-1,3): choose 0, (-)(+)/(-) = +; (3,5): choose 4, (-)(+)/(+) = -; (5,∞): choose 6, (+)(+)/(+) = +. So solution is (-1,3) ∪ (5,∞).

Example

Solve (x-1)/(x+2) > 0: critical points -2,1; test intervals gives (-∞,-2) ∪ (1,∞).
